New Alan Turing £50 note design is revealed – BBC News

The banknote will enter circulation on 23 June – Alan Turing’s birthday – and will be made of polymer.

Source: New Alan Turing £50 note design is revealed – BBC News

Not that many people will ever actually SEE a £50 note. They’re rare in circulation and the joke is that only drug dealers and money launderers will see them. I’ve only seen them a few times myself in 20 years of travel (it’s like paying with a $100 bill in the USA).

It’s official: Aer Lingus to launch 4 transatlantic routes from Manchester to US and Caribbean

Aer Lingus confirmed on Wednesday that it will be launching direct, nonstop flights from Manchester to the United States and the Caribbean. In total, the Irish carrier will launch four transatlantic flights from Manchester to New York, Boston, Orlando and Barbados. As of 29 July, Aer Lingus will launch its first-ever transatlantic service from Manchester …

The Queen Mary is getting its own 3-part horror movie franchise • the Hi-lo

A three-part horror film series starring the historic Queen Mary and its haunted history is set to begin filming in Long Beach and London in April.

The first movie, dubbed “The Queen Mary,” is slated to release at the end of 2021 or in early 2022, according to developer and producer Brett Tomberlin, co-founder of Imagination Design Works, one of the production companies involved with the project.
